Description
This traditional Japanese dish brings together tender salmon and a rich, umami miso glaze 🤍. It's quick to prepare, full of flavor, and perfect for anyone seeking a comforting yet healthy seafood meal.
Ingredients
🐟 4 salmon fillets (600 g / 1.3 lb)
🍶 3 tablespoons white miso paste (45 g / 1.6 oz)
🧂 2 tablespoons soy sauce (30 ml / 1 fl oz)
🍯 1 tablespoon honey (15 ml / 0.5 fl oz)
🍋 1 tablespoon rice vinegar (15 ml / 0.5 fl oz)
🧄 1 garlic clove, minced
🧅 2 green onions, thinly sliced
🍚 Cooked white rice, for serving
Preparation
1️⃣ In a small bowl, mix miso paste, soy sauce, honey, rice vinegar, and garlic until smooth.
2️⃣ Coat salmon fillets with the marinade in a shallow dish. Cover and refrigerate for 30 minutes.
3️⃣ Preheat broiler to high. Line a tray with foil and place salmon skin-side down.
4️⃣ Broil for 6–8 minutes or until slightly charred and cooked through.
5️⃣ Garnish with sliced green onions and serve over warm rice.
Total Time
🕒 Prep: 10 minutes
🔥 Cook: 8 minutes
⏳ Total: 18 minutes
Nutritional Value
🔋 Energy: 320 kcal
💪 Protein: 28 g
🧈 Fat: 18 g
🍞 Carbohydrates: 8 g
🧂 Sodium: 680 mg
Advice
Use skin-on salmon for a crispier finish under the broiler.
